For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public elementary school serving 677 students in 01069, MA.
The top-ranked public elementary school in 01069, MA is Old Mill Pond.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ary school in zipcode 01069 have an average math proficiency score of 31% (versus the Massachusetts public elementary school average of 42%), and reading proficiency score of 29% (versus the 42% statewide average). Elementary schools in 01069, MA have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Massachusetts public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 25%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Massachusetts public elementary school average of 50% (majority Hispanic).
